Alliances & Joint Ventures HCL Tech pact with Wavesat Our Bureau
New Delhi , April 11 IT solutions provider HCL Technologies and Wavesat, a developer of WiMAX silicon and development platform, have announced an alliance, under which the companies would share software and baseband expertise to develop low-cost WiMAX solutions. The first of several products to be jointly developed by the two companies would be launched in the first half of 2006, a company release said here. "HCL Technologies and Wavesat have announced a partnership which will leverage Wavesat's Evolutive WiMAX DM256 Series, along with HCL's WiMax MAC IP and Datacom engineering expertise to develop high-performance and low-cost solutions," the release said.
